Transaction ee149cb90839f4fa94eb4afe734eff611425259b943f5095d25dc8ae2232aa62
1 Input
1 Output
-
ee149cb90839f4fa94eb4afe734eff611425259b943f5095d25dc8ae2232aa62:0
- value
- 17311200
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eaba255a6e1a276fecadea821c8fde233f9847a3 OP_EQUAL
- address
- 3P6935QLAS8hqhaaYKK76UFQrU4MeTKscX